Why is a free tour of Andorra la Vella so recommended?

The concept of a free tour based on tips is well known among experienced travelers. It is an initiative of local guides who organize walking tours in Andorra la Vella and its surroundings, without a fixed fee in advance. At the end of the tour, each participant chooses whether and how much to pay the guide, depending on their satisfaction. This method guarantees experienced guides, full of passion and energy, who do everything to provide an unforgettable experience – because their remuneration directly depends on the quality of the tour they provide.

Recommended tour: Discovering Andorra la Vella and Escaldes-Engordany

Among the free tours that take place in Andorra La Vella, the most popular tour is: Discovering Andorra La Vella and Escaldes-Engordany. This is a comprehensive and authentic tour, lasting about two hours, during which you will discover the most beautiful corners of the capital of Andorra and the neighboring city of Escaldes-Engordany, which is considered a particularly modern and vibrant area.

What do you see during the tour?

The old town of Andorra la Vella – A walk among the cobblestone streets, ancient stone houses, the historic bridge and a magical European atmosphere.

The Valley House (Casa de la Vall) – An ancient parliament building from the 16th century, which served as the center of Andorra's government for centuries. An impressive building from the outside, accompanied by fascinating historical explanations.

Ancient churches – During the tour, you will pass by several charming small Romanesque churches, which illustrate Andorra's religious and historical past.

Escaldes-Engordany region – A modern city adjacent to the capital, with a vibrant atmosphere, shopping centers, modern sculptures and great viewpoints over the landscape.

Thermal springs – Tour guides explain Andorra's ancient tradition surrounding the healing springs, which attract visitors from all over Europe.

Secret stories and anecdotes – Throughout the tour you will hear surprising stories about life in Andorra, the unique tax system, life between Spain and France, and even some recommendations for restaurants and hidden corners in the city.

Exclusive tips from the field for Israeli travelers

✔ It is recommended to arrive on the tour with a bottle of water and comfortable shoes – some of the city streets are paved with stone.

✔ Bring coins or small bills for tipping – there is not always a surplus.

✔ Ask the guide about secret viewpoints in the city – he will usually be happy to share.

✔ It is worth combining the tour with an independent visit afterwards to the local duty-free mall or the Caldea spa center, one of the largest thermal spa centers in Europe.

✔ Remember that Andorra is not part of the European Union – you must have a passport.
